Worst decision
The initial installation went well - I handed over my $3,500 and Solargain claimed a MUCH LARGER amount against the then government subsidy scheme. Things were OK for a while. I recall having one warranty claim for a part that failed. Then another part failed, outside the warranty period and I paid a considerable sum for the repair. I discovered that if any part in the system fails, the first you know about it is when your electricity bill arrives and there is nothing shown as 'feed-in'. Apparently owners have to monitor the tiny LCD scree...Read more
n, write down numbers, and see if they get bigger over time. There is no warning light or other indicator of failure. Recently it failed again - I paid $418 for an electrician to come out and replace two more of their circuit breakers that failed after only about 11 years. I still don't see how 2 circuit breakers can cost $180 + GST. The other circuit breakers in the meter box are now well into they 15th year and show no signs of failure. A bit too convenient I think. I estimate that, at this rate, the system might just pay for itself when I am about 295 years old. Every time I have a problem the company is certainly very easy to deal with. They are friendly over the phone, prompt and efficient - and it all comes a great expense to ME. And when I ask about the reliability of the components installed in my system I am told something like ... "oh yes, they are an older model and they did cause a few problems". Statement of the obvious! Solardrain states on their website . . . 'Genuine care, long after your solar energy system has been installed' This is incorrect; it should read . . 'Genuine financial pain long after your system is installed'. I deeply regret investing $3,500 of my money plus what the taxpayers put in for a PV system that is just unreliable at best. I can't even feel good about saving the planet.

12,000$ system not working
This company was proficient at selling an installing the service. But they failed to do the engineering required to ensure the system would function. We're on rural residential with a long wire run to the street and that situation causes the system to turn on and off due to an overload. The second technician that arrived said the first team should have immediately known the system would fail to operate. Some fixes were made (took a month at least during which we couldn't run our system) and still the system shuts on and off. If you have anything slightly different than the suburban norm, this company might not have the brain power to suit.

Had a system installed in 2011 3 kw panels with 4 kw solar king inverter.
Had a system installed in 2011, 3 kw panels with 4 kw inverter solar king inverter cost at time 9k investment .Total inverter failure at 3.5 years inverter replace by solargain with a reconditioned unit we paid the service call thinking that Solar gain would again warranty the replacement inverter for another 5 years .Unfortunately that inverter has now totally failed and according to Solargain is out of warranty as they only cover inverter from the original first installation and only option is to pay them 3215 dollars for a replacement inverter, you would think such a large company would help people out not screw them over very unhappy, Solar system is now useless after only 8 years feel very ripped off by Solargain.

Seems a great product but no support
We got our installation a few years ago now, Solargain were very helpful and we made an upgrade to the Emphase micro inverts due to the challenges of getting 20 panels on the roof. They seem to be working great and have made significant reductions to our power bills. The Enphase envoy is pretty basic (or was then) but stopped sending info sometime ago, I did not make a big effort to get it running at the time as the info it provided was very very basic. I been trying for 12 monthss to get it up and running again to see if the online info has...Read more
improved and it will not boot. IT support was not able to get it running as it apparently is overloaded with data because it dropped of line and that the Envoy has a fault where it cannot then dump the data, thus failing. Contacted Enphase to be told that it is a known software issues, we attempted to fix it to no avail. They recommended I take the Envoy to the Enphase office where they would attempt to dump the date. Upon drop i was told i wold be called in a couple of weeks with outcome. Couple of months later I called them where the person who answered advised "it not our proudest product". I asked for a call back but instead got an email saying it did not work and I would need to get another one.The Enphase support guy was telling me i might need to buy a new Envoy due to their software issue... I am told the Envoy only has a 2 year warrantee, my understanding was I had 10 years on my system, based in email i received at time of purchase from Solargain. Sales guys were sensational Install guys were sensational After sales service is hopeless. I would suggest picking someone else and stay away from Enphase at all cost as they do not back their products.1 comment
